Remove link to Special:Userrights for the moment as $wgUser->isAllowed( 'userrights...
authorRaimond Spekking <raymond@users.mediawiki.org>
Wed, 28 May 2008 10:17:16 +0000 (10:17 +0000)
committerRaimond Spekking <raymond@users.mediawiki.org>
Wed, 28 May 2008 10:17:16 +0000 (10:17 +0000)
Pointed out by Nikerabbit. Thanks :)

includes/SpecialPreferences.php
languages/messages/MessagesDe.php
languages/messages/MessagesEn.php
maintenance/language/messages.inc

index 93da79d..a89c6cc 100644 (file)
@@ -624,12 +624,9 @@ class PreferencesForm {
                $sk = $wgUser->getSkin();
                $toolLinks = array();
                $toolLinks[] = $sk->makeKnownLinkObj( SpecialPage::getTitleFor( 'ListGroupRights' ), wfMsg( 'listgrouprights' ) );
-               if( $wgUser->isAllowed( 'userrights' ) ) {
-                       $toolLinks[] = $sk->makeKnownLinkObj( SpecialPage::getTitleFor( 'Userrights' ),
-                                               wfMsg( 'prefs-changemembership' ),
-                                               'user=' . htmlspecialchars( $wgUser->getName() )
-                                       );
-               }
+               # At the moment one tool link only but be prepared for the future...
+               # FIXME: Add a link to Special:Userrights for users who are allowed to use it. 
+               # $wgUser->isAllowed( 'userrights' ) seems to strict in some cases
 
                $userInformationHtml =
                        $this->tableRow( wfMsgHtml( 'username' ), htmlspecialchars( $wgUser->getName() ) ) .
index 4a969e5..51c7d2b 100644 (file)
@@ -558,7 +558,6 @@ Dein Benutzerkonto wurde eingerichtet. Vergiss nicht, deine Einstellungen anzupa
 'username'                   => 'Benutzername:',
 'uid'                        => 'Benutzer-ID:',
 'prefs-memberingroups'       => 'Mitglied der {{PLURAL:$1|Benutzergruppe|Benutzergruppen}}:',
-'prefs-changemembership'     => 'Benutzerrechte ändern',
 'yourrealname'               => 'Echter Name:',
 'yourlanguage'               => 'Sprache der Benutzeroberfläche:',
 'yourvariant'                => 'Variante',
index 78ebbea..22648c7 100644 (file)
@@ -873,7 +873,6 @@ Please choose a different name.',
 'username'                   => 'Username:',
 'uid'                        => 'User ID:',
 'prefs-memberingroups'       => 'Member of {{PLURAL:$1|group|groups}}:',
-'prefs-changemembership'     => 'Change group membership',
 'yourrealname'               => 'Real name:',
 'yourlanguage'               => 'Language:',
 'yourvariant'                => 'Variant:', # only translate this message to other languages if you have to change it
index b54a184..ddaa3c6 100644 (file)
@@ -388,7 +388,6 @@ $wgMessageStructure = array(
                'username',
                'uid',
                'prefs-memberingroups',
-               'prefs-changemembership',
                'yourrealname',
                'yourlanguage',
                'yourvariant',